Ça me fait plaisir d'en parler parce que j'adore quand une série garde sa stabilité: non, la saison 3 de 'Young Sheldon' ne change pas le casting principal. Iain Armitage reste Sheldon, Zoe Perry garde le rôle de Mary, Lance Barber est toujours George, Raegan Revord continue de jouer Missy, Montana Jordan est Georgie, et Annie Potts reste une présence importante en tant que Meemaw. En plus, on a toujours la narration chaleureuse de Jim Parsons qui cadre l'histoire et rappelle la connexion avec 'The Big Bang Theory'. Ce qui évolue plutôt, c'est l'écriture et la façon dont chaque personnage se développe — certains prennent plus d'espace, d'autres traversent des arcs émotionnels plus marqués. On voit des visages récurrents et des invités qui apportent un souffle nouveau, mais la colonne vertébrale du show reste la même équipe d'acteurs. Pour moi, cette continuité est rassurante: on garde les nuances et le ton de la série, et ça rend la saison 3 facile à plonger dans l'univers familial et drôle qu'on aime déjà.
